This is as rare as hens teeth, an original early Boeing B-17 control wheel.

This yoke is believed to be from a C model but is essentially the same as D and E models, with only 38 C models, 42 D models and 512 E model aircraft having been produced and the fact that the majority of them were destroyed 80 years ago in the from the attack on pearl harbor to the jungles of new guinea, this is an exceptionally rare piece.

This would have originally been produced between 1938 and 1940 making it 84-86 years old at this point, it has no corrosion and is in good condition except for a few minor cracks in the walnut that could be left as is or easily repaired.
Boeing part number 9-1725
